Under The Tuscan Sun is an exceptional book that was turned into a beloved film. The story represents freedom, change, a new chapter in life, foreign exploration, and a leap of faith. Although it is a work of fiction, the author Frances Mayes based it upon her own experience of traveling to Cortona, Italy, buying a beautiful villa, and fixing it up. She still lives in that Villa Bramasole today! The movie itself was filmed in a different villa, as the story required a property that was in need of serious repair. They found the perfect place just 2 kilometers away in the same village, and this became the "Bramasole" that you see in the movie. This Bramasole was purchased by an American woman after the movie was released, and she became the driving force behind the exceptional renovation we see today. Incredible frescoes and other original artifacts were revealed, and the entire space, including 3 separate buildings, was transformed into a precious display of comfort and luxury. Here we walk the ancient streets, then visit the incredible Busatti Linen Factory. The shop was actually opened in 1795, but it wasn't until 1797 when Napolean's army was stationed at the Busatti house in Anghiari, that they began making blankets, uniforms and clothing for the soldiers. The official weaving mill is recorded to have begun in 1842. Their high quality, organic linens can be found in the bedrooms, living rooms and dining rooms of our Bramasole villa.
